Samad Noeiaghdam is a scholar working on Modeling and Simulation, Biomedical Engineering and Mechanical Engineering. According to data from OpenAlex, Samad Noeiaghdam has authored 117 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 48 papers in Modeling and Simulation, 46 papers in Biomedical Engineering and 32 papers in Mechanical Engineering. Recurrent topics in Samad Noeiaghdam’s work include Fractional Differential Equations Solutions (47 papers), Nanofluid Flow and Heat Transfer (43 papers) and Heat Transfer Mechanisms (31 papers). Samad Noeiaghdam is often cited by papers focused on Fractional Differential Equations Solutions (47 papers), Nanofluid Flow and Heat Transfer (43 papers) and Heat Transfer Mechanisms (31 papers). Samad Noeiaghdam collaborates with scholars based in Russia, Iran and Spain. Samad Noeiaghdam's co-authors include Unai Fernández‐Gámiz, G. Dharmaiah, Saeed Dinarvand, Denis Sidorov, Vediyappan Govindan, Mohammad Ali Fariborzi Araghi, Jagadish V. Tawade, Sanda Micula, Shyam Sundar Santra and Muhammad Sohail Khan and has published in prestigious journals such as Energies, Nanomaterials and Journal of Computational and Applied Mathematics.
